随钻地层压力测量装置数字样机建立与模拟

摘    要:随钻地层压力测量(FPWD)技术可为高效安全钻井提供有力保障。由于钻井过程中存在高温、高压和大载荷等极端情况,因此其关键技术是设计性能可靠的随钻地层压力测量装置,保证测试过程的稳定性与测试数据可靠性。利用SolidWorks软件构建FPWD装置的数字样机,在虚拟环境中进行优化设计、运动模拟、力学性能测试,检测潜在设计缺陷,为FPWD装置设计的可行性、力学稳定性提供预先检验及互动调整的良好平台,避免了FPWD装置实际加工与测试中出现的问题。

Establishment and Simulation for the Digital Prototype of Formation Pressure Test While Drilling

Abstract:Formation pressure test while drilling (FPWD) can provide powerful guarantee for drill- ing in efficient and safety . Because the drilling process exists extreme situation,such as high tem- perature and high pressure and large load, so its technical key is to form a reliable device of forma- tion pressure test while drilling, guaranteeing the stability of the testing process and reliability of testing data. This paper builds the FPWD digital prototype using SolidWorks software in a virtual environment for optimization design, motion simulation, mechanical testing and potential design flaws testing. The FPWD digital prototype provides an advance inspection and interactive adjust- ment platform for the reliability of the design and the mechanical stability of the FPWD device,a- voiding the problems of FPWD device in actual processing and testing.
